β¦ Synopsis
The Greaters have ruled over the Lessers since The Fall. Theyβve taken Abbyβs family. Theyβve taken her friends. Theyβve taken her hostage and threatened the villages.
Β
Enough is enough. Freedom is worth fighting for. Love is worth dying for.
And the Lessers are done taking orders from the Greaters.
Reclaimβ¦the epic conclusion of the award-winning Harvest Saga.
